Historical Effects of Casino Games
Gambling games have a lengthy and rich history that intertwines with cultural practices. Stemming in ancient civilizations, traces of betting can be traced back to as far back as 3000 B.C. in China, where elementary chance games were engaged in. The idea of betting and luck-based games continued to develop across cultures, with gambling tools appearing in the Roman Empire and ancient Greece, showcasing a basic interest in humanity in chance and risk. These early forms laid the groundwork for the evolution of gambling games as we recognize them today.
During the Middle Ages, betting became increasingly popular in the continent, with the establishment of betting houses. The first recognized casino, the Casino of Venice in Italy, was inaugurated in 1638, marking a important event in the timeline of casino games. This period saw the establishment of regulations and the introduction of famous titles such as roulette and faro. The allure of gambling spread all over the continent, capturing the minds of the elite and the masses alike, which in turn shaped literature, art, and social customs.
The twentieth century marked a landmark for gambling games with the creation of the Las Vegas Strip as the gaming hotspot of the world. This transformation was propelled by the allowance of betting in the state of Nevada in 1931, which set the basis for the rise of opulent gaming establishments that merged fun with gambling. Gambling games began to infuse popular culture, inspiring cinema, music, and fashion. From the iconic Rat Pack to recent successful movies, the casino environment became linked with luxury and risk, reinforcing its crucial significance in molding contemporary popular culture.
